PURPOSE:To provide a method for producing a porous ceramic material, having holes of a specific dimension mutually communicating with an external space through capillary void passages and high biocompatibility and useful for osteoanagenesis, other medical applications, materials for electronic equipment and genetic engineering. CONSTITUTION:The objective method is to mix 20-300 pts.wt. sublimable solid substance powder having 1-600mum grain diameter with 100 pts.wt. calcium phosphate compound powder, and, as desired, organic fiber having >=5mm length and 1-30mum diameter, press forming the resultant mixture into a desired shape and dimension, heating the formed compact at 300-500 deg.C temperature, subliming and removing the sublimable substance (and carbonizing the organic fiber), then heating the obtained compact to 800-1350 deg.C temperature and sintering the calcium phosphate compound powder (burning and removing the carbide). |
